Default Drug problem in Rincon Valley, Santa Rosa schools?

We are thinking of moving to Rincon Valley in Santa Rosa with our young children. Since I hear that there is a gang problem in parts of Santa Rosa, I am curious if there are any gang related problems Rincon Valley. Do gang members live w/i Rincon, or do gang members hang out around there? I know it's naive to think that any high schools are drug free, but does anyone know if there is a drug problem at Maria Carrillo High & if so how bad? Or in the jr. highs? Thx.

Sonoma County isn't Los Angeles or even Sacramento if that's what your asking. Do gang members live in Rincon Valley ? Of course they do. You'll primarily find Norteno or Sureno gang members all throughout Santa Rosa and Sonoma County. Rincon Valley has it's pockets of run down, lower income apartments and older homes where you can find the elements for gang breeding grounds. That being said, Maria Carrillo probably has a smaller problem than other high schools in the city with regards to gang problems. No place is immune. Hopefully you've taught your kids well, your involved in their lives, they have "good" friends and if all applies, it shouldn't be a problem wherever you move.

Rincon Valley isn't bad. The neighborhoods you really want to avoid are South Park and Roseland. Some areas near the Coddingtown Mall are pretty bad as well.
